Ensuring The Safety Of Your Masterpieces: Understanding Large Art Insurance

large art insurance, commonly referred to as fine art insurance, is a specialized type of insurance that provides coverage for high-value and valuable works of art. These precious artworks may include paintings, sculptures, antiques, jewelry, and other collectibles that hold immense financial and sentimental value to their owners. In today’s volatile world, where natural disasters, theft, and unforeseen accidents can pose significant risks to valuable possessions, having the right insurance coverage for your art collection is essential for ensuring its safety and protection.

Art collectors, galleries, museums, and other institutions that own large art collections are particularly at risk of financial loss in the event of damage, theft, or loss of their valuable assets. To mitigate these risks and provide peace of mind, large art insurance policies are tailored to meet the unique needs of each client and their specific collection.

One of the key benefits of large art insurance is the coverage it provides for physical damage to artworks. Whether it be due to fire, water damage, vandalism, or accidental breakage, art insurance ensures that the owner is financially protected in the event of unforeseen circumstances that result in damage to their valuable pieces. Additionally, many policies also cover the cost of restoration and repair services to restore damaged artworks to their original condition.

Another important aspect of large art insurance is protection against theft. Art theft is a significant concern for collectors and institutions alike, as valuable works of art are often targeted by criminals seeking to profit from their sale on the black market. In the event of a theft, an art insurance policy provides coverage for the full value of the stolen artworks, allowing the owner to recover financially from the loss.

In addition to physical damage and theft, large art insurance also covers loss of artworks during transit. Whether an artwork is being transported to an exhibition, storage facility, or new location, there is always a risk of damage or loss during transit. Art insurance provides coverage for such risks, ensuring that the owner is protected financially in the event of an accident or mishap during transportation.

When it comes to insuring large art collections, it is important to work with a reputable insurance provider that specializes in fine art insurance. These providers have the expertise and experience to assess the value of artworks accurately and recommend the appropriate coverage to meet the client’s needs. Additionally, they have a thorough understanding of the unique risks and challenges associated with insuring high-value art collections, allowing them to offer tailored solutions that provide comprehensive protection for the client’s assets.

Before purchasing large art insurance, it is essential to conduct a thorough appraisal of the artworks in the collection to determine their current market value. This information is crucial in ensuring that the insurance coverage adequately reflects the true value of the artworks and will provide sufficient financial protection in the event of a claim. Additionally, it is important to review the policy terms and conditions carefully to understand the extent of coverage provided and any exclusions that may apply.
